About agriculture in Puvatuparamba

Puvatuparamba, also known as Poovattuparamba, is a serene village locality situated in the Kozhikode district of Kerala, in southwestern India. The area is characterized by the typical lush, tropical landscape of the Malabar Coast, featuring rolling hills, abundant freshwater streams, and dense green vegetation. The surrounding rural landscape is a mosaic of small homesteads, traditional home gardens, and sprawling groves, bounded by the tranquil waterways that define the fertile plains of the region.

Agriculture in Puvatuparamba is highly diverse and typical of Kerala’s humid tropical climate, with a strong focus on perennial tree crops rather than vast open fields. Coconut palms dominate the canopy, interspersed with arecanut, rubber plantations, and black pepper vines climbing up support trees. Local farmers also cultivate a variety of tubers like tapioca and yams, alongside tropical fruits such as bananas, jackfruit, and mangoes, while small-scale poultry and dairy farming provide vital supplementary income to households.
